JavaScript frameworks have revolutionized web development, enabling teams to build dynamic, interactive websites with greater efficiency and consistency. However, with so many frameworks available, understanding their core principles and choosing the right one can feel daunting.

In this article, we’ll break down the basics of JavaScript frameworks, explore their benefits, and highlight popular frameworks to help you navigate this essential aspect of modern web development.

What are JavaScript Frameworks?

JavaScript frameworks are pre-written libraries that provide developers with tools and components to simplify the process of building robust, feature-rich applications. They abstract repetitive tasks, streamline workflows, and promote code reusability.

Think of a JavaScript framework as a structured foundation—it provides scaffolding for your project so you can focus on creating unique, user-centric features.

Benefits of Using JavaScript Frameworks

  1. Faster Development Frameworks come with pre-built components and utilities, saving time on repetitive coding tasks.

  2. Consistency Across Projects A standardized structure helps teams collaborate more effectively and maintain code quality.

  3. Enhanced Performance Many frameworks include optimization features like virtual DOMs and efficient state management, ensuring smoother performance.

  4. Community and Ecosystem Popular frameworks often have large, active communities, offering extensive documentation, plugins, and support.


  1. React

    • Overview: Maintained by Facebook, React is a component-based library used for building user interfaces.
    • Key Features: Virtual DOM, reusable components, and strong community support.
    • Best For: Dynamic single-page applications (SPAs).
  2. Vue.js

    • Overview: Known for its simplicity and flexibility, Vue is a progressive framework that scales easily.
    • Key Features: Two-way data binding, component-based architecture, and an approachable learning curve.
    • Best For: Projects that require a lightweight yet powerful solution.
  3. Angular

    • Overview: A comprehensive framework maintained by Google, Angular is ideal for building enterprise-grade applications.
    • Key Features: Dependency injection, TypeScript support, and robust tooling.
    • Best For: Large, complex applications requiring a full-featured framework.
  4. Svelte

    • Overview: Svelte shifts much of the work to compile time, resulting in highly optimized, lightweight applications.
    • Key Features: No virtual DOM, simple syntax, and small bundle sizes.
    • Best For: Projects where performance is a top priority.

Choosing the Right Framework

Selecting the best framework depends on your project’s needs, your team’s expertise, and the desired scalability. Here are a few considerations:

  • Project Complexity: For smaller projects, Vue.js or Svelte may be ideal. For larger applications, Angular or React might be more suitable.
  • Learning Curve: React and Vue.js are easier for beginners, while Angular may require more advanced knowledge of TypeScript.
  • Community Support: Frameworks like React and Angular have extensive ecosystems, making them safer bets for long-term projects.

How Designers Benefit from Frameworks

While frameworks are often associated with developers, designers can also benefit:

  • Reusable Components: Frameworks encourage consistency in UI elements, making it easier for designers to create and maintain style guides.
  • Collaboration: Understanding frameworks helps designers work more effectively with developers by aligning design and implementation workflows.
  • Prototyping: Tools like React’s Storybook allow designers to visualize components in action before full implementation.
